Not bad, but it could be better. Here are some suggestions:

-Choose a game that's very close and has very little (game-affecting) hax. Your story had a lot of hax in the beginning and near the end it was obvious that you would win. I'm glad you won the battle, but people want to read a story that's exciting and keeps the audience on their toes until the very end.

-Beef up your commentary. All you really did was state the obvious what-just-happened-and-what-I'm-going-to-do-about-it. We want to get into your brain. Are you analyzing his team? Are you looking into the future? What's your strategy for winning? How did you adapt your strategy when something unexpected happened?

-Pictures are helpful. :)

Correct me if I am wrong but it seemed to me that your opponent gave away a win here.

I am refering to when he had just switched out Blissey for Scizor and you got a Sub up. If he had U-turned out he would have broken your Sub and he could sac Bissey to the Focus Punch. (which is no loss since Blissey cannot beat either Breloom or Azelf) From there Infernape comes in and you have nothing to take the overheat. Even if you sac Breloom Infernape can then Mach Punch you and Scizor cleans up with Bullet Punch.

If you catch Blissey with spore, spore again because he will switch out. Instead of you then having a sub and an awake counter you have a sleeping counter and get a sub on the switch out. Otherwise you need to spend that substitute on merely putting your opponent to sleep again.
